The book highlights Robert William Service's journey from a bank clerk to a celebrated poet, known for capturing the spirit of the Klondike Gold Rush. His experiences in poverty and travel through Western America and Canada inspired him to write iconic poems like "The Shooting of Dan McGrew" and "The Cremation of Sam McGee," showcasing his unique ability to convey authenticity despite lacking firsthand gold-mining experience. These works, along with others in "Songs of a Sourdough," quickly gained popularity and solidified his legacy as "the Bard of the Yukon."
